Pamella
Barotti
Head of Customer Advocacy Marketing and Storytelling
Microsoft
Pamella Barotti is a highly energetic, creative, and strategic global marketing, communications, and advocacy leader with nearly two decades of experience spanning startups, mid-sized companies, and global powerhouses including Microsoft, Amazon Web Services, Mastercard, Oracle, and S&P Dow Jones. She has successfully led teams and stakeholders to develop and execute multi-channel strategies across local and international markets—driving increased brand awareness, enhancing customer and partner experiences, and supporting multi-billion-dollar revenue goals. Pamella served as a Board Member of the Chartered Institute of Marketing, the world’s leading professional marketing body, for four years and has been a Guest Lecturer at the University of London’s Master’s program for the past six years.

Customer stories that sell: Using advocacy to power positioning and drive growth
For product marketers, the most credible voice isn’t always your own—it’s your customer’s. When done right, advocacy becomes more than a nice-to-have: it’s a strategic lever for sharper positioning, stronger messaging, and faster deal cycles. In this keynote, Pamella Barotti, Head of Customer Advocacy Marketing and Storytelling at Microsoft, shares how PMMs can tap into the power of customer voices to fuel go-to-market success. From choosing the right advocates to shaping stories that align with business goals, she’ll unpack how to: - Turn customer proof into differentiated positioning - Use storytelling to influence buyers and build trust - Align advocacy efforts with GTM strategy and product narratives - Avoid common pitfalls and missed opportunities in customer storytelling Whether you're building your first advocacy program or looking to scale your impact, this session will offer a product marketer’s guide to making customer stories your secret weapon.
